Two children out of Greene County are missing and endangered.
Pennsylvania State Police issued an alert Thursday afternoon for 5-year-old Jade Fannon and her brother, 3-year-old Jayce Fannon.
Officials say the children were in legal custody with Greene County Children, a youth services agency. The children's biological parents, Jonathan Fannon and Brandi Stump, removed the children from the home and fled Pennsylvania.
According to State Police, they are potentially driving a white 2018 Ford Fusion with a Pennsylvania plate, "KXD-0548." Both have family in Morgantown, West Virginia and in Washington and Greene counties.
